Neural implants for consciousness uploads are devices designed to interface directly with a biological brain, enabling the transfer of an individual's conscious state into a digital format. This technology aims to capture and store memories, thoughts, and emotions in a way that can be transferred or stored digitally.
The technology addresses the challenge of preserving human consciousness beyond biological means, which could have profound implications for end-of-life care, cryonics, and the potential for digital immortality.
These implants would consist of highly advanced microelectrode arrays capable of recording neural activity at the cellular level. They would need to achieve stable, long-term integration with brain tissue while minimizing damage and ensuring data integrity. The recorded data would then be processed and potentially compressed for storage or transmission.
Manufacturing such implants would require cutting-edge microfabrication techniques to produce ultra-fine electrodes. The process involves precise alignment and embedding of these electrodes into biocompatible materials that can withstand long-term implantation without adverse effects.
The build process includes designing the implant's architecture, fabricating the microelectrode arrays, integrating them with biocompatible substrates, and testing for both biological safety and data fidelity. This would be followed by extensive in vivo testing to ensure reliability and safety over extended periods.
